awana
Wednesday Nights | 6:00 - 7:30 PM
Starting September 5th
Based on 2 Timothy 2:15, the purpose of the AWANA ministry is to reach boys and girls with the Gospel of Christ and train them to serve Him. At AWANA, clubbers will study the Bible, memorize verses, earn awards, play games, and participate in theme night activities with their friends.
With Puggles, Cubbies, Sparks, and T&T, AWANA is available for children ages 2 - 5th grade. Also available are Trek and Journey books that can be done in an independent study manner with leaders available to help and mentor along the way.
AWANA meets most Wednesday nights during the school year from 6:00 - 7:30 PM in the FLC Gym. The registration fee is $5 per semester ($10 a year) per child, which covers the cost of books, awards, and all theme activities. It does not cover the cost of the uniform.
Uniform costs can be found here. You may register your child by contacting the church office and they will put you in touch with the appropriate person.
PLEASE NOTE:
A parent, guardian or responsible adult is required to accompany AWANA participants to our secure check-in station before the participant is allowed to join their club each Wednesday.






sunday school
Sunday mornings | 9:30 AM
Though we believe that our best efforts or even perfect parenting can't save our children, we believe we have a special responsibility as parents and Christians to teach our children in the way they should go. Our desire is to shepherd our children, to be good stewards of our time with them, to be loving and intentional parents, and to train them to be followers of Christ. All the while pleading with God to rescue their hearts.
Toddlers - 3rd graders are going through the Explore the Bible curriculum.
4th - 5th graders are working through a Precept Kids study on the Gospel of John.

nursery
Sunday Mornings - During Most Scheduled Church Events
Our nursery area is designed to provide a clean and safe environment for children as parents participate in our worship service, Bible studies, and other ministries.
Our nursery and children’s areas are staffed by volunteers who have been appropriately trained and have passed background checks. In addition, we have secure check-in and check-out procedures to ensure the safety of all children.
We believe that children are never too young to begin learning about the God who created them. And so, in addition to free play, children will participate in age appropriate curriculum and music specifically designed to begin teaching them core biblical truths.
